What is the oxide formula of element in group lllA of periodic table?

The oxide formula of an element in Group IIIA of the periodic table would typically be M2O3, where M represents the element from this group. This is because elements in Group IIIA generally form 3+ cations, which combine with 2- oxide ions to form a neutral compound.

What are the elements in group IIIA called?

The elements in group IIIA of the periodic table are called the boron group. This group includes the elements boron, aluminum, gallium, indium, and thallium. They have three valence electrons and show both metal and non-metal properties.


What is the location of boron in the periodic table?

Boron is located in Group 13 (formerly Group IIIA) and Period 2 of the periodic table. It has an atomic number of 5.

All of the elements in the boron group except boron are what?

All of the elements in the boron group except boron are metals. This group, also known as Group 13 or Group IIIA, includes aluminum, gallium, indium, and thallium. These elements exhibit typical metallic properties such as conductivity and malleability.
